Output 89423af649e845329618b1f3d7e0280ca27a7462a702780b6043d09ad0048fb0:3

value
39627231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8754b517b1980df597df5ff019a909417ca20af9 OP_EQUAL
address
MLEivuAH9nnj3S6hL1tFpPFSJBe5mTs6rA
transaction
89423af649e845329618b1f3d7e0280ca27a7462a702780b6043d09ad0048fb0
spent
true